Klopp Career Achievements Explained

Jurgen Klopp is widely regarded as one of the most influential football managers in modern history. Born in 1967 in Stuttgart, Germany, he developed his early passion for football through local clubs. His natural leadership skills set him apart from an early age. In 2001, Klopp was appointed manager of Mainz. This marked the real foundation of his managerial career. Under his guidance, Mainz reached Germany’s top division for the first time. His dynamic coaching methods transformed the team’s mentality. Klopp introduced a modern defensive structure, which earned respect across Germany. Klopp’s move to BVB in 2008 marked a new chapter in his career. At that time, the club was financially struggling. Klopp immediately transformed the team’s tactical structure. Under his leadership, Dortmund lifted multiple domestic titles. His team created one of Europe’s most exciting styles. Players such as Robert Lewandowski flourished under his guidance, showcasing Klopp’s reputation as a football architect.

The 2013 UEFA Champions League run with Dortmund was a legendary moment in European football. His team reached the final at Wembley Stadium, delivering emotional football. Although they lost narrowly to Bayern Munich, the campaign earned him global recognition. The spirit of that team, built on mental strength, became a blueprint for future success. One of Klopp’s greatest achievements at Liverpool was the continental glory. After suffering heartbreak in the 2018 final, Klopp’s team returned stronger and defeated Tottenham in the final. This victory ended the club’s extended wait for European silverware. Klopp’s leadership throughout this journey demonstrated his ability to build character. This moment solidified his legacy.

The 2020 Premier League title was another legendary achievement for Klopp. Liverpool ended a 30-year league title drought. The team played football with tactical intelligence. Klopp’s system allowed players like Virgil van Dijk to reach their absolute peak. The title was a proof of tactical evolution.
